Al-Anon is a good place to be if we are sharing our life with alcoholics. We all here know that emotional roller coaster you are mentioning. We also all care, and can feel with you.
We are indeed powerless about the disease of alcohol, but we are not powerless about our own person, thoughts, feelings and actions.

I hope you can come back often enough and stay here long enough to learn enough about the disease and its effects and gain strength for yourself.
Al-Anon is not a sect, not a religion, not superstitious, not a law....it is life as it happens, with people that learn to deal with it in a caring way, through sharing, listening and changing and acting. Alcoholism is extreme, in every way...
